6400.112(d)The fire drill conducted on 08/19/21 had an evacuation time of 4 minutes 43 seconds The home has an extended evacuation time designated by a fire safety expert on 07/06/21 of 3 minutes. Individuals shall be able to evacuate the entire building, or to a fire safe area designated in writing within the past year by a fire safety expert, within 2 1/2 minutes or within the period of time specified in writing within the past year by a fire safety expert. The fire safety expert may not be an employe of the home or agency. Staff assistance shall be provided to an individual only if staff persons are always present at the home while the individual is at the home. Review evacuation times with each site and review policy to reattempt fire drill when someone¿s evacuation time exceeds the maximum time designated by a fire safety expert. This was also explained and reviewed with the individual named in the violation 09/20/2021 Implemented

6400.32(r)Individual #1's bedroom door did not have a lock. Individual #2's bedroom door did not have a lock. Individual #3's bedroom door did not have a lock. Individual #4's bedroom door did not have a lock.An individual has the right to lock the individual's bedroom door.CCI has implemented a Door Lock Declination Statement defining each person¿s request for a door lock, the type of door lock requested to suit their needs and any additional supports needed. The declination was implemented on 9/20, giving all Program Specialist until the end of October to complete the initial declination. All declinations for CCI were completed on 10/31 and placed on each individual¿s chart. Moving forward, the Declination will then be an addendum to the Rights Assessment, completed annually thereafter, along with as needed at the individual¿s request and upon admission. Currently, all door locks based on the individual¿s preference was to be installed in all homes and bedrooms by 10/31, however, CCI is working with Barrier Protection Services Inc, who informed us that a delay was possible due to supply and demand with ordering the locks in bulk given the pandemic. As of this writing, Barrier has confirmed the locks are in and will be installation on 11/17/21 to 11/24/21. People individually identified in the violation will be completed first, along with those residing in the home of the violation. All people will be completed before their last date scheduled of 11/24/21. The declination statement also outlines the person¿s personal preferences, ability and need to assist with locking their door for personal safety and wellbeing while at home, away from home and when sleeping/personal time in their room. 12/10/2021 Implemented
6400.166(a)(11)Individual #1's September 2021 Medication Administration Record did not include the diagnosis or purpose for the following prescribed medications: Vitamin D, Ferrous Sulfate, Risperidone, Sertraline, and Vitamin B-12.A medication record shall be kept, including the following for each individual for whom a prescription medication is administered: Diagnosis or purpose for the medication, including pro re nata.Upon receiving feedback after virtual tours on the second day of inspection, the Director of Nursing contacted the Pharmacy to implement a plan on all MARS moving forward. With CCI currently in the middle of a month, all changes were reflected on the October MARS, however, the month of October was used as a learning month for both CCI and the Pharmacy, to ensure all information is correct once printed and distributed to the homes. All corrections to the October MARS were made final with implementation of November MARS moving forward. A review from the Director of Nursing and her nurses, note no errors with information on the November MARS. 10/31/2021 Implemented
